Universal Church, The holds 6 U.S. trademarks filed with the United States Patent and Trademark Office (USPTO), with a strong focus on Class 16 (Paper Goods) — 5 filings in this category. The portfolio also extends into Class 25 (Clothing) across 4 Nice Classification classes. Currently, 6 trademarks are registered. Notable registered marks include PARE DE SOFRER, PARE DE SUFRIR, STOP SUFFERING, SUCCEED IN LIFE, and SUCCEED IN LIFE CENTER. The owner is based in Newark, NJ.
